Transaction 15256960edcc31deab37f512e03716afefd283e2fe917d16e71bc77ef3c877cf

11 Input
1 Outputs
  • 15256960edcc31deab37f512e03716afefd283e2fe917d16e71bc77ef3c877cf:0
  • value  118318068
    address  bc1qeyhqchvn4zjkefstlxlgtfug9v28kw8d9yc3y0